KM07 WPA is a 2007 Chrysler Grand Voyager in Grey with a 2,776c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.6%.

Across all 2007 Chrysler Grand Voyager models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.7% with a typical mileage of 80,368 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Chrysler Grand Voyager f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 26,896 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KM07 WPA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Chrysler Grand Voyager typ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 19 years old, this Chrysler Grand Voyager is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
